Jack Patchett: Acoustic singer songwriter from Holmfirth, England. Jack was a semi-finalist in the BBC2 Young Folk Award 2016 and has played at festivals all over the UK since.
Coming from a musical family, Including the Lakeman brothers, Jack began playing classical guitar at an early age and soon moved into the realms of songwriting in his teens. He was late comer to singing and only began by singing his own compositions during his first year of university. This furthered his ability to write his own music and develop his songwriting techniques. After graduating with a first class music degree and moving to London, Jack has been performing as a solo singer/guitarist at festivals and shows all over the UK and spent lots of time developing his sound and songwriting. He now has a well rounded and balanced sound which combines his Folk roots with clever guitar techniques and compelling orchestration. His most notable performance to date was opening the Main Stage at Carnival 56 Festival, Camperdown park in 2017.
